Impressum

This website is operated by:

Naveen Kumar Lokesh

Principal Technology Strategist

Email: naveen@innoventurex.com

Phone/WhatsApp: +49 178 390 4362

Contact: For the fastest response, please use the Contact page.

This Impressum is provided in accordance with applicable legal requirements.